What Is A Business?
A business is an organization or enterprising entity engaged in commercial, industrial, or professional activities. Businesses can be for-profit entities or non-profit organizations. A business owned by multiple individuals may be structured as a partnership, limited liability company, corporation, or other type of entity. The specific structure of a business will often be dictated by its legal formation.
